Medical Coders (ER, SDS and IP) and Data Quality Auditors
Pena4 Inc. Remote
Multiple ED, SDS and IP Coding Assignments Available & Data Quality Auditors Needed Description: Coders and Auditors with 3-5+ years of facility coding experience are needed to provide coverage to Pena4’s clients. Responsibilities : Pena4 M edical Coders are responsible for accurately assigning ICD-10-CM/PCS diagnosis and CPT procedure codes for inpatient and outpatient hospital services. This role ensures coded data is complete, compliant, and supports appropriate reimbursement, quality reporting, and regulatory requirements. Coders must meet or exceed determined productivity and quality standards for respectively assigned client engagements in order to ensure the highest level of coding.  Summary: Position Type: 1099 Independent Consultant 100% Remote Assignments Schedule/Shift varies per assignment. Ophthalmology Coding Auditor
Eye Physicians & Surgeons Milford, CT
We are seeking a detail-oriented, on-site Ophthalmology Coding Auditor to join our premier private practice. Under direct supervision of the Billing Manager, the Coding Auditor audits ophthalmology and optometry medical records for compliance with federal coding regulations and guidelines. Successful candidates will have extensive knowledge of auditing and education on CPT, ICD-10, and HCPCS codes and guidelines. In this role, you will work directly alongside our clinic team to review clinical documentation, surgical charts, and diagnostic reports, ensuring accurate coding, regulatory compliance, and optimal reimbursement. Coding Auditor
AllCare Health Hybrid (Grants Pass, OR)
Coding Auditor AllCare Health | Quality Department | Grants Pass, Oregon We Are Seeking Qualified Candidates to Join Our Team! AllCare Health offers competitive wages and an excellent benefits package, including affordable healthcare, 401(k) retirement, wellness programs, and flexible scheduling options. Summary of the Position The Coding Auditor is responsible for developing, implementing, and maintaining auditing practices related to medical record coding and documentation to support accurate and complete risk adjustment outcomes for Medicare members. This position reviews medical records and coding for accuracy and compliance with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) Risk Adjustment Data Validation (RADV) requirements, identifies coding and documentation trends, and works collaboratively with providers and internal teams to improve documentation, coding accuracy, and risk adjustment outcomes.
